Ronald Gail Crisp, 80, of Shelbyville, passed away on Saturday, September 5, 2026, at The Willows of Greensburg in Greensburg.
He was born on May 1, 1946, in Shelbyville, the son of Clarence and Gilda (Pendelton) Crisp. On September 24, 1971, he married his wife of nearly 55 years, Terry Headlee, and she survives.
In addition to Terry, Ron is survived by his daughter, Ronita Crisp of Shelbyville; son, Zachary Crisp and wife, Emily, of Vale, North Carolina; sisters, Rhonda Roell and husband, Don, of Florida, Terri Fly and husband, Ralph, of Idaho, Robin Crisp of Texas, and Apryl Wischmeyer of Westfield, Indiana; brother, Kelly Crisp and wife, Allison, of Kentucky; grandchildren, Nicholas Hyatt, Shawn Hyatt, Nathan Hyatt, Rowland Crisp, Conall Crisp and Arthur Crisp; great-grandchildren, Lovella Hyatt, Kaine Hyatt and Vivian Hyatt; and numerous nieces, nephews, sisters-in-law and brothers-in-law, that he loved dearly.
Ron was preceded in death by his parents and his dog, Sherman.
In 1965, he graduated from Shelbyville High School.
He was a US Army veteran, serving during the Vietnam war.
Ron retired from Freudenberg NOK in 2014, with 42 years of service.
He was a member of the Shelbyville Community Church for over 20 years.
Ron was also a member of the Veterans of Foreign Wars (VFW) and a bass club.
He enjoyed spending time with his family, going fishing, hunting and bowling, watching horse races, and playing cards.
